A Mum of Three Expresses Resentment towards Pregnant Friend in a Relatable Situation
In a heartfelt confession on the popular community forum Mumsnet, a mother of three poured out her feelings of resentment towards her close friend who is expecting her first child. The mum revealed that despite her friend’s lack of involvement with her own three children over the years, the friend has now shifted all conversations to revolve around her pregnancy, leaving the mum feeling neglected and frustrated by the sudden self-centeredness.
The mum expressed her inner turmoil, sharing that her pregnant friend has only interacted with her kids on a few occasions throughout their lives. While acknowledging the friend’s previous inquiries about her children and support in other aspects, the mum highlighted the stark change in the friend’s behaviour since becoming pregnant, with the focus solely on herself and her pregnancy, to the detriment of their friendship and the children’s involvement.
The mother’s emotions seemed to be at a breaking point as she admitted her feelings of resentment and irritation towards the situation. Seeking advice and solidarity, she reached out to the Mumsnet community, posing the question, “Has anyone else experienced this, and how did you deal with it?” The plea for support struck a chord with many parents who found themselves nodding in agreement with the mum’s predicament.
Fellow Mumsnet users were quick to offer their insights and suggestions on how to navigate through the challenging dynamic between the mum, her friend, and the children. While some empathised with the mum’s feelings of neglect and urged her to have an open conversation with her friend, others took a different perspective, highlighting that the friend might not have intentionally neglected the children and that expectations should be recalibrated.
One commenter noted that such situations are not uncommon, suggesting that the mum could choose to mirror her friend’s behaviour or handle the matter in a way that aligns with her values and the importance of the friendship.
